Clogged Sprinkler Heads
Blocked sprinkler heads can considerably hamper the effectiveness of an irrigation system. When these heads end up being blocked by particles such as mineral, dust, or yard build-up, water distribution is severely impacted. This blockage can cause unequal watering, with some locations getting way too much moisture while others stay dry, ultimately hurting plant health and wellness and wasting resources.
Routine upkeep is vital to avoid blockages. Inspecting sprinkler heads regularly and cleansing them as required can assist keep peak efficiency. Individuals should likewise take into consideration adjusting their watering schedule to decrease debris accumulation, especially after hefty rain or wind.
In situations of severe obstructions, changing the affected lawn sprinkler heads might be essential. By addressing clogged lawn sprinkler heads immediately, homeowners can ensure their watering systems operate effectively, preserving water and maintaining gardens healthy. Overall, positive treatment is vital to prevent this common problem from intensifying into a bigger issue.
Dripping Pipelines
Dripping pipelines can considerably impact the efficiency of an automatic sprinkler. Usual reasons for these leakages consist of deterioration, joint failings, and improper installation. Identifying the source of a leak is crucial for reliable repair, and numerous discovery methods can help in medical diagnosis and restoration.
Common Reasons For Leakages
Numerous factors can contribute to leakages in automatic sprinkler, especially in the pipes that move water. One typical cause is deterioration from age, which can bring about cracks and tears. In addition, improper installation can result in tension on joints and connections, making them vulnerable to failure. Environmental variables such as shifting dirt, extreme temperature levels, or exposure to chemicals may also compromise pipes in time. Tree origins can infiltrate underground pipelines, triggering clogs and ultimate leaks. Rising and fall water stress can produce excessive pressure on the piping system, intensifying the risk of leakages. Understanding these reasons is necessary for efficient upkeep and avoidance of lawn sprinkler system failings.
Detection and Diagnosis Approaches
When identifying leaks in sprinkler systems, numerous discovery and diagnosis approaches can be used to determine the resource of the problem. Visual assessments frequently expose damp places or water pooling around the system, indicating prospective leaks. Utilizing stress examinations can better assist recognize weak points in the piping; a drop in stress shows a leak. Acoustic detection techniques entail paying attention for noises of leaving water, which can assist service technicians to the leak's area. Infrared thermography may additionally be made use of to detect temperature variations in the ground, indicating moisture existence. In addition, soil dampness sensors can aid in monitoring areas of too much moisture, giving ideas concerning below ground leakages. Utilizing these techniques properly permits accurate medical diagnosis and effective resolution of leakage issues in sprinkler systems.
Repair Techniques and Tips
Identifying and dealing with leaking pipelines in lawn sprinkler quickly is necessary to keeping performance and stopping additional damages. To fix leakages, one effective strategy involves isolating the affected location by turning off the water supply. As soon as the water is off, the broken section can be revealed by digging around the pipelines. Relying on the intensity of the leak, alternatives include covering tiny holes with epoxy putty or changing the damaged area with new piping. It is important to validate that all connections are secure and effectively secured to avoid future leakages. Furthermore, regular maintenance checks can help recognize potential problems prior to they rise. By employing these techniques, homeowners can expand the lifespan of their lawn sprinkler systems.
Broken Lawn Sprinkler Valves
Lots of homeowners come across issues with busted lawn sprinkler valves, which can interfere with the efficient procedure of their watering systems. A broken valve might lead to water leakage, creating excessive water waste and boosted utility bills. It can additionally avoid details zones from receiving sufficient watering, negatively affecting plant wellness.
Common causes of broken shutoffs include wear and tear, particles build-up, or improper installation (irrigation system installation). Home owners must on a regular basis inspect their valves for indicators of damages, such as corrosion or cracks. If a shutoff is malfunctioning, it can commonly be repaired by changing the diaphragm or O-ring. Malfunctioning Timers
A malfunctioning timer can considerably disrupt a homeowner's irrigation timetable, resulting in either overwatering or underwatering of plants. This issue often develops from damaged programming, power supply issues, or interior part failures. Property owners might notice that their system operates at wrong times or falls short to turn on altogether, causing anchor stress and anxiety to their garden or yard.
To attend to malfunctioning timers, it is necessary to first inspect the power resource and change any kind of batteries as needed. Making sure that the timer is properly programmed is also important; wrong settings can lead to unintentional watering cycles. In situations where the timer stays unresponsive, checking circuitry links and inner parts for damages is advisable.

Unequal Water Distribution
Malfunctioning timers can result in issues past incorrect scheduling, with uneven water circulation being a typical consequence. This problem often emerges when specific areas obtain excessive water while others are left dry, causing unattractive patches and potential plant stress and anxiety. Different elements can add to uneven distribution, consisting of misaligned sprinkler heads, clogged nozzles, or differing surface altitude.
It is vital to on a regular basis inspect automatic sprinkler to recognize these issues. Changing the angle of sprinkler heads assurances also insurance coverage, while cleaning or changing clogged nozzles can recover perfect feature. Furthermore, examining for obstructions, such as thick plants, can help preserve regular water flow. Dealing with these problems not just promotes healthy plant growth but likewise preserves water. Sprinkler System Stress Concerns
Just how can inadequate pressure impact the efficiency of a lawn sprinkler system? Insufficient water stress can bring about poor irrigation protection, resulting in completely dry spots in the landscape. When the stress is as well reduced, sprinkler heads may not eject water properly, diminishing their capacity to get to desired locations. Conversely, extreme stress can create misting, which leads to dissipation prior to water gets to the ground.
Determining the root triggers of pressure issues is necessary for resolution. Common problems consist of clogs in pipelines, malfunctioning stress regulators, or leaks in the system. Regular upkeep, such as evaluating for obstructions and making sure that pressure regulators are functioning properly, can reduce these concerns. Home owners need to also monitor their water resource, as changes in local supply can impact system performance. By addressing pressure concerns without delay, the performance of an automatic sprinkler can be brought back, making certain peak watering for the landscape.

What Equipment Are Needed for Basic Lawn Sprinkler Services?
Fundamental lawn sprinkler repairs normally require a couple of necessary tools: a wrench for tightening connections, a screwdriver for adjustments, pliers to grip installations, an energy knife for cutting tubes, and Teflon tape for sealing leaks.
How Do I Winterize My Lawn Sprinkler System?
To winterize a lawn sprinkler system, one need to switch off the water supply, drain the pipelines, and make use of an air compressor to blow out any kind of staying water from the system, making sure security against freezing temperature levels.
